Manager, Strategic Operations
Metropolis is seeking a Manager, Strategic Operations to serve as the operational hub of the Chief Commercial Officer’s office. This role involves managing complex governance, administrative operations, and strategic initiatives to ensure the office operates efficiently in an AI-first environment. The Manager will act as a trusted partner and single point of contact for executive leadership coordination, extending the CCO's reach across the organization.
Key responsibilities include preparing logistics for regular meetings, developing presentations, managing agenda inputs, and supporting town hall preparations. The role also involves coordinating with the VP of Strategic Initiatives and commercial leadership on cross-functional meeting preparations, managing communication infrastructure for leadership teams, and leading the Annual Meeting preparation calendar. Additionally, the Manager will oversee vendor relationships, manage the employee recognition program, and utilize AI tools to improve office workflows.
The ideal candidate will have over six years of experience in strategic program management, consulting, or operations coordination. Exceptional organizational skills, a strong bias for action, and the ability to work independently are essential. High emotional intelligence and professional maturity are required for interactions with C-suite leaders, investors, and external partners. Technical proficiency in Google Workspace or Microsoft 365, as well as experience with AI productivity tools like Claude, ChatGPT, or Gemini, is also necessary.
Metropolis offers a competitive base salary ranging from $120,000 to $150,000 annually. The total compensation package includes healthcare benefits, a 401(k) plan, short-term and long-term disability coverage, basic life insurance, a stock option plan, and bonus plans. The company values in-person collaboration, requiring employees to be on-site at least four days a week to foster innovation and strengthen culture.
